Command-Line Load Testing Tools

ApacheBench (ab)

ApacheBench ships with the Apache HTTP server and serves as the baseline for single-node HTTP/HTTPS load testing. It opens a configurable number of concurrent connections and repeatedly issues requests while measuring requests per second and latency. Because ab reuses TCP sockets, it approximates connection pooling behavior typical of production clients.

ab -c 100 -n 1000 https://example.com/

Siege

Siege offers more flexibility than ApacheBench by supporting multiple URLs, various HTTP methods (GET/POST/PUT), and configurable request throttling. It tracks response codes, latency percentiles, and includes an "internet simulation" mode that introduces randomized delays between requests for more realistic traffic patterns.

siege -c 200 -t30S -f urls.txt

wrk and wrk2

Written in C using multi-threaded event loops (libevent) and Lua scripting engines, wrk and wrk2 generate high-throughput HTTP/HTTPS traffic with custom request logic. While wrk provides maximum throughput generation, wrk2 adds constant-throughput mode that drives load based on a target requests-per-second rate, enabling precise rate-control experiments.


# Standard throughput test

wrk -t4 -c2 -d60s https://example.com/

# Constant 500 RPS for 2 minutes

wrk2 -t2 -c50 -d2m -R500 https://example.com/

Modern Go-Based Generators

The repository highlights several Go-based tools—bombardier, hey, and gobench—that compile to single portable binaries. These tools leverage Go's net/http stack, exercising the same code paths as many modern microservices while providing excellent HTTP/2 support and detailed reporting.


# hey - 5000 requests with 50 concurrent workers

hey -n 5000 -c 50 https://example.com/

# bombardier - 1000 RPS for 30 seconds with HTTP/2

bombardier -c 1000 -d 30s -l2 https://example.com/

# gobench - JSON output for CI integration

gobench -url https://example.com/ -c 100 -n 2000 -output json

slowhttptest

Unlike throughput generators, slowhttptest evaluates server resilience by intentionally creating slow-handshake or slow-body scenarios (similar to Slowloris attacks). This tool tests timeout configurations and resource exhaustion handling by maintaining connections with delayed headers or partial requests.

slowhttptest -c 50 -H 10 -u https://example.com/ -r GET

GUI and Distributed Load Testing Frameworks

Apache JMeter

JMeter is a Java-based GUI framework capable of launching distributed worker agents across multiple machines. It records HTTP/HTTPS traffic, generates complex test plans with timers and assertions, and supports WebSocket and SOAP protocols alongside standard web testing.


# Non-GUI mode for CI/CD pipelines

jmeter -n -t load_test.jmx -l results.jtl

Locust

Locust is a Python framework where test scenarios are written as plain Python code, offering programmatic flexibility for complex HTTP/HTTPS workflows. It provides a lightweight web UI for real-time statistics visualization and supports distributed mode to scale across thousands of concurrent users.


# Headless execution for automated testing

locust -f my_locustfile.py --host https://example.com --headless -u 1000 -r 10 --run-time 5m

Frequently Asked Questions

What is the fastest command-line tool for HTTP/HTTPS load testing?

wrk and bombardier typically deliver the highest throughput for HTTP/HTTPS applications. wrk uses C and libevent for minimal overhead, while bombardier leverages Go's efficient concurrency model; both significantly outperform traditional tools like ApacheBench in high-connection scenarios.

How do I test HTTP/2 specific performance characteristics?

Use bombardier with the -l2 flag or hey which both natively support HTTP/2 via Go's modern networking stack. These tools allow you to specify protocol versions and measure HTTP/2 specific metrics like stream multiplexing efficiency and header compression ratios.

Which tool should I choose for distributed load testing across multiple servers?

Apache JMeter and Locust are the recommended choices for distributed HTTP/HTTPS load testing. JMeter uses master-worker Java agents, while Locust employs a Python-based master-slave architecture; both allow you to coordinate thousands of concurrent users across infrastructure clusters.
